MICHAEL Rose is a man well versed in the principles of modern warfare. He was, after all, director of UK Special Forces and commander of the UN Protection Force in Bosnia.

It is a controversial book coming at a time when there is a growing demand for the removal of both US and British troops from Iraq.

He says that 200 years ago and now in Iraq the lesson being learned is that despite enormous military power being exercised it is not enough. It is a situation which, to say the least, is not seen as a conventional warfare.

Rose is experienced in counter-insurgency warfare and it is worthwhile taking a serious look at his opinions.
